    CLEVELAND -- The Yankees are in the playoffs thanks in large part to a lineup that led the major leagues by batting .290 and scoring 5.98 runs per game during the regular season, but their bats are killing them in the division series against the Indians and it could lead to lineup changes for Game 3. The Yankees, who scored 968 runs this season - the most in the majors since 2000 - have just four in two playoff games and are batting a laughable .121 (8-for-66) after getting only three hits in last night's 11-inning loss.     Colon leaves early, but Angels 'pen shuts down Yanks ANAHEIM, Calif. (AP) -- The Angels were down and their ace was out. In came a 22-year-old rookie with a defiant look in his eye and the season on the line. Ervin Santana pitched 5 1-3 gutsy innings in his postseason debut, Adam Kennedy hit a go-ahead triple that sent Yankees outfielders crashing to the ground, and Los Angeles beat New York 5-3 Monday night in the decisive Game 5 of their AL playoff series.
